Understanding the Landscape of Android Security Applications
The Android ecosystem, open by design, fosters an expansive variety of security applications—from basic antivirus solutions to comprehensive privacy management tools. According to a recent industry report by Gartner, the market for mobile security software is projected to grow steadily at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 10% over the next five years, driven by the increasing sophistication of malware variants and rising awareness among users.
Critical to this landscape are applications that not only detect and eliminate threats but also empower users with transparency and control over their personal data. The integration of advanced features like virtual private networks (VPNs), app permission monitors, and real-time threat detection are now standard. However, as threats evolve, so must the tools, emphasizing the need for adaptable and customizable security solutions.
The Rise of Privacy-Centric Apps and Their Role in Cybersecurity
Privacy-focused applications exemplify the shift towards user-centric security models. These apps operate on principles that prioritize data minimization, encrypted communications, and user anonymity. Notable industry examples include specialized VPNs and encrypted messaging platforms, which have gained mainstream interest following revelations around mass surveillance and data breaches.
Industry experts often underline that these tools must be easy to operate and transparent about their processes to gain user trust. This necessity has led to the development of user-friendly interfaces paired with rigorous security protocols—an ongoing balancing act that developers continually refine.

Best Practices for Choosing and Implementing Android Security Apps
Given the diversity of options—and the necessity for credibility—users should adhere to key criteria when selecting security applications:
- Transparency: Clear information about data collection and usage.
- Reputation: Backed by reputable developers with verified security audits.
- Functionality: Combining antivirus, VPN, app permission controls, and real-time monitoring.
- Compatibility: Seamless integration with device hardware and Android OS versions.
Additionally, deploying multiple layers of defense, including regular updates and user education, fosters a resilient security posture.
